I have an Anet A8, circa about 2018, that has been chugging along pretty well since.  The LCD buttons have always been a bit difficult - require multiple pushes sometimes to get a response.  Today, when I was trying to set up for a print, some of the buttons just stopped working altogether.   The center (menu) button works and the lower button, that scrolls down the menu screen works.  None of the other 3 buttons will work.  

 

Is this a mechanical problem - buttons simply wearing out?  Or, something more technically insidious?  Looks like I can buy a new unit on Amazon for under $20.  Would that be the next step?  Is a new unit pretty much plug-n-play?  I've read some accounts of having to mess with firmware when installing a replacement LCD unit.

      • S-Line Firmware 8.3.0 was released Nov. 20th on the "Latest" firmware branch.
        (Sorry, was out of office when this released)

        This update is for...
        All UltiMaker S series  
        New features
         
        Temperature status. During print preparation, the temperatures of the print cores and build plate will be shown on the display. This gives a better indication of the progress and remaining wait time. Save log files in paused state. It is now possible to save the printer's log files to USB if the currently active print job is paused. Previously, the Dump logs to USB option was only enabled if the printer was in idle state. Confirm print removal via Digital Factory. If the printer is connected to the Digital Factory, it is now possible to confirm the removal of a previous print job via the Digital Factory interface. This is useful in situations where the build plate is clear, but the operator forgot to select Confirm removal on the printer’s display. Visit this page for more information about this feature.
